The Bathroom Features That Add Value to a Home
When it concerns adding worth to your property, the specialists in property will certainly concur that to capitalise in the shower room as well as kitchen area almost certainly guarantees successful returns.
If you're taking into consideration making your house attracting prospective buyers, after that among the top places to start remains in the shower room. With many devices and appliances on the market, choosing that will eventually allow you to gain the incentives is intimidating.
When it comes to bathroom layout, what is it that the majority of people really desire? Would choosing a sizable whirlpool bath above a conventional bathroom be monetarily advantageous in the long run?
Wouldn't making your shower room be a much easier job if you were armed with a guideline of what tickled the fancy of potential buyers? If you're going to design your washroom get it right the first time round to avoid flushing away hard-earned extra pounds.

Hi simpleness


From as far back as the 1960s much emphasis was placed on vibrant colour in the shower room. Patterned wall surface tiles of maritime creatures and also over-the-top colours were the fad, together with plastic. Plastic washroom decoration was the fad, from strong orange, olive environment-friendly, mustard yellow as well as chocolate brownish coloured toothbrush, soap and also towel holders, to thick formed plastic shower curtains that howled colours of the boldest nature.
As the times carried on, the 1970s and also early 1980s came to be a period when gold washroom mendings and also furnishing, such as faucets, towel rails and toilet roll holders, were taken into consideration very elegant. These ostentatious gold trimmed attributes were all the rage, and also bathroom design was 'loud'. Included in this were those when fascinating bathroom suites in colours avocado, reefs pink, and delicious chocolate brownish. Restroom colour has actually transformed significantly over the past years, and also shades have come to be more neutral, in some cases with a tip of colour that includes a complementary vigour to the general plan.
Of the many thousands of people who participated in Plumbworld's current restroom survey, a frustrating 82 percent said they "hated" the when glorified avocado as well as reefs pink bathroom suites, colours remnant of 1970s as well as 1980s, which are commonly qualified as being dark and dull.
According to the study, chrome shower room faucets were much favored to gold.
So, when designing and embellishing your shower room maintain those dark colours away, take into consideration white collections, and also opt for chrome repairings as well as home furnishings as opposed to showy gold.

Shower power


When intending the design of your bathroom, one of the most essential elements to think about is positioning a shower. Some washrooms do not have ample room to consist of a shower work area, so examine your choices. Think about setting up a shower over the bath if space is restricted.
The study revealed that 94 percent of its participants believed that a shower in a bathroom was very essential, and 81 per cent said they preferred a separate shower enclosure in a large bathroom. Virtually 65 percent claimed their suitable would certainly be a power shower, while 27 per cent chosen mixer showers, as well as only 12 per cent opted for electrical showers.
If you have selected a shower over the bath, then think about positioning a set glass display rather than a shower curtain. It may cost a couple of added pounds, however over half of the survey's contributors favored a set glass display to a shower curtain.

Choosing your bath tub


Unlike usual idea, adding a whirlpool bath to increase property worth does not always do the trick. So if you're contemplating marketing your residential property, try to avoid purchasing a whirlpool bath in the hopes of obtaining extra profit.
The study exposed that close to 53 percent of its individuals were not phased by them, while only a tiny 38 per cent of individuals "liked" them. Surprisingly, 62 percent said they had "no solid view" towards edge baths either, which indicates the typical rectangle-shaped baths still hold influence against their improved counter parts.

Shower room flooring


Attempt to avoid need to place rugs on the bathroom flooring, according to the survey it is not as well favoured. The study showed that the recommended floor covering was floor tiles, with 75 per cent claiming they "loved" a tiled shower room floor. Popular plastic floor covering has not yet lost its area in the shower room, with more than 61 percent saying they really did not have any strong sort or dislikes in the direction of it.
When selecting your washroom flooring, floor tiles is the favoured choice, yet if the budget plan is limited, then plastic flooring will not let you down.
Besides the flooring, make certain your windows look appealing. When it pertains to clothing your restroom home windows, steer clear of those shower room nets as well as textile curtains. The study showed that 94 per cent claimed they favoured blinds in the restroom to drapes.

Maintain it clean


If you are intending to put your house on the marketplace, inspect your shower room for those tiny typically undetected imperfections, like mould on the silicone sealant around the bathroom, and even on your shower drape if you have one. Possible homebuyers might see these small mistakes, which can send then running!

HOW BATHROOM & KITCHEN RENOVATION PROJECTS CAN AFFECT THE VALUE OF YOUR HOME


As a homeowner trying to improve the value of your property, how do you know which upgrades will give your home that wow factor and make the most difference when buyers make their decisions?



This is a question that many owners ask. But sadly, there is no magical way of knowing what buyers will prefer. Every buyer is different and their idea of what makes a perfect home will vary. Some want a yard where they can grow a vegetable garden, some want new hardwood flooring, and yet others may be more interested in a green home.



Moreover, because the trends that dominate home design are constantly changing, what a specific buyer wants one year may be completely different from what they want the following year. And even if you somehow managed to find out all the desires of the average buyer, it is highly unlikely that you would have enough money and time to do all the projects.



This is why when renovating your home, the best strategy is not to try and satisfy everything buyers could possibly want in your home. Instead, you should focus on projects which have the most appeal to the greatest number of people. As WRents.com explains, investing in such projects will increase the probability that your home will interest more buyers and that one of them will end up paying for the property.



So what are the home improvement projects that meet this criterion?


THE TWO BEST RENOVATION PROJECTS FOR YOUR HOME


Kitchen and bathroom upgrades have consistently proven to add the most value to a home and to attract the attention of the majority of buyers. The kitchen and bathroom are two of the most utilitarian areas of the home. How well they perform their respective functions plays a huge role in how buyers perceive a home and how much they are willing to pay for it.



The value of a kitchen lies in its role as a social hub. Humans have always built ceremonies around the preparation, sharing, and eating of meals. The kitchen is the place where family members gather to share food, play, enjoy each other’s company, and indulge in catching up. It is also one of a homeowner’s favorite places for receiving visitors and showcasing their home.



Bathrooms, on the other hand, are essential to sanitation and health. It is where we go to take care of many of our physical needs, and we spend a lot of time in them accordingly. People expect their bathrooms to be inviting and comfortable. They want the room to energize them before work and to help them relax when they come home.



An investment in the home’s kitchen and bathrooms touches every member of the family in a very personal way. No other home upgrades have this unique quality. For other types of home renovations, one member of the family will usually value the changes more than other family members. But bathrooms and kitchens are equally loved and used by everyone in the home.


HOW MUCH DO BATHROOMS AND KITCHEN RENOVATIONS IMPACT YOUR HOME’S VALUE?


How will a bathroom or kitchen renovation impact the resale value of your home?



Based on data from the market, a kitchen upgrade will add between 60-80% of the project cost to the value of the home when the property is sold. Midrange kitchen renovations fetched a higher return on investment (ROI), averaging around 80%, while upper-end bathroom renovations resulted in around a 60% improvement to the value of the home.



Conversely, a bathroom renovation will add between 60-67% of the project’s cost to the home’s resale value. As with kitchen renovations, midrange upgrades outperform upper-end bathroom projects. For midrange renovations, homeowners were able to recoup 67.2% of their costs, while they only regained 60.2% of the costs from more expensive renovations.



But this does not necessarily mean that renovating the kitchen is better than renovating the bathrooms. This is because kitchen renovations cost more than bathroom renovations.


Several factors determine if your home will benefit more from a bathroom renovation or a kitchen renovation. Kitchens are more visible than bathrooms, so visitors are more likely to see them. But you also spend more time than you realize in your bathroom, and renovating it will take less money out of your pocket.



If you have difficulties deciding which project will make the most impact, speaking with an experienced real estate agent can help. That is because the value-add of a bathroom or kitchen renovation also depends on the location. Some locations value one type of renovation over the other. Talking to an agent who knows the market will give you some valuable insights.



Whether you choose to renovate the kitchen, bathroom, or both, the agent can also help you determine which specific areas of the rooms you should focus on.
